Abstract |
The aim of this study is to explore the potential of traditional eco-packaging for sustainable application in modern society, to explore the ecological value of traditional organic packaging, and to investigate its potential for innovative transformation in modern society. The literature review provides an in-depth understanding of the background and ecological value of traditional eco-packaging. Using theoretical research, case studies and triple bottom line analysis methods, traditional natural packaging products in central China were evaluated in terms of economic, environmental and social dimensions. The results show that traditional eco-packaging, such as plant leaves, performswell in reducing material sources and pollution. Despite the challenges, the modernization and transformation of traditional eco-packaging offers a viable path to sustainable development for the packaging industry. |
